👉 Decision Computing, or DC, is an interdisciplinary field that merges decision theory, artificial intelligence, and computer science to address complex decision-making challenges in dynamic environments. It focuses on developing computational frameworks that enable machines and systems to make optimal, context-aware decisions by integrating probabilistic reasoning, learning algorithms, and real-time data processing. Unlike traditional AI, which often prioritizes pattern recognition or task automation, Decision Computing emphasizes structured decision-making—balancing uncertainty, stakeholder preferences, and evolving constraints—to guide actions in scenarios like autonomous systems, healthcare diagnostics, or strategic business planning. By formalizing decision processes through mathematical models and leveraging computational power, DC aims to create systems that not only process information but also reason through choices in ways that align with human-like judgment and adaptability.
